如何对Excel的字符串进行组合

在日常工作中,Excel是一个非常强大的工具。尤其是在处理字符串(文本)时,通过对Excel中的字符串进行组合,可以高效地管理和分析数据。本文将详细讲解如何在Excel中对字符串进行组合,包括常用的函数、实际操作步骤以及一些实用案例。

1. Excel中的字符串组合函数

在Excel中,进行字符串组合的主要函数有CONCATENATE、&运算符、TEXTJOIN等。这些函数能够帮助用户将多个字符串合并为一个字符串。

1.1 CONCATENATE函数

CONCATENATE函数是Excel中最基本的字符串组合函数。其语法为CONCATENATE(text1, text2, ...),可以将多个文本字符串合并为一个字符串。

例如,如果A1单元格包含“Hello”,B1单元格包含“World”,可以在C1单元格中使用公式=CONCATENATE(A1, " ", B1),它将返回“Hello World”。

1.2 &运算符

&运算符提供了一种更直观的字符串组合方式。与CONCATENATE函数类似,但更简洁。例如,在同样的例子中,可以使用=A1 & " " & B1获得相同的结果。

使用&运算符的一个优点是可读性更强,更容易被新手用户理解。

1.3 TEXTJOIN函数

TEXTJOIN函数是Excel 2016及以后的版本中新增的功能,其语法为TEXTJOIN(delimiter, ignore_empty, text1, ...)。它能够在组合字符串时指定分隔符,并可选择忽略空值。

例如,使用公式=TEXTJOIN(", ", TRUE, A1:A3),假设A1到A3单元格分别为“Apple”、“Banana”和空值,将返回“Apple, Banana”。这使得处理带有空值的字符串组合更加方便。

2. 实际操作步骤

在Excel中进行字符串组合的步骤相对简单,以下是具体的操作流程:

2.1 打开Excel并输入数据

首先,打开Excel程序并输入需要合并的字符串。例如,在A列中输入姓名,在B列中输入电话,这将为后续的字符串组合打下基础。

2.2 选择合适的函数或运算符

接下来,根据自己的需求选择使用的函数。若需要简单合并,可以使用CONCATENATE或&运算符;若需要更复杂的合并,可以选择TEXTJOIN。

2.3 输入公式并确认结果

在目标单元格中输入选择的公式。例如,若选择使用&运算符组合姓名和电话,可以输入=A1 & " " & B1,然后按下回车键,查看结果是否正确。

3. 实用案例

为了更好地理解字符串组合的应用,以下是两个实际案例:

3.1 创建通讯录

假设需要创建一个通讯录,A列为姓名,B列为电话,C列为电子邮件。在D列中可以使用TEXTJOIN函数组合这些信息,形成一个完整的联系信息。公式如下:

=TEXTJOIN(", ", TRUE, A1, B1, C1)。

这样在D1单元格中,结果将会是“张三, 123456789, zhangsan@example.com”。

3.2 生成商品描述

在电商数据处理中,常常需要生成商品描述。假设A列为产品名称,B列为品牌,C列为价格。可以使用以下公式生成完整的商品描述:

=A1 & " by " & B1 & " for " & C1 & "元"。

这将返回“iPhone by Apple for 6999元”,便于在电商平台上使用。

4. 注意事项

在使用字符串组合时,需要注意以下几点:

4.1 数据类型一致性

确保所组合的单元格类型一致,避免出现数据类型不匹配的错误。尤其是数值型与文本型数据。

4.2 特殊字符的处理

在组合字符串时,注意处理特殊字符,如引号、逗号等,防止出现不必要的格式问题。

4.3 函数支持的版本

确保使用的函数与Excel的版本兼容,特别是TEXTJOIN函数,它仅适用于Excel 2016及之后的版本。使用旧版本的用户需采取替代方案。

综上所述,Excel中的字符串组合功能极为强大,通过合理使用各类函数,能够极大地提升工作效率。从基本的合并到复杂的字符串处理,读者可以灵活运用,达到数据处理的最佳效果。

免责声明:本文来自互联网,本站所有信息(包括但不限于文字、视频、音频、数据及图表),不保证该信息的准确性、真实性、完整性、有效性、及时性、原创性等,版权归属于原作者,如无意侵犯媒体或个人知识产权,请来电或致函告之,本站将在第一时间处理。站悠网站发布此文目的在于促进信息交流,此文观点与本站立场无关,不承担任何责任。

相关内容

  • 如何快速隐藏和取消excel2007中行或列
  • 在使用Excel 2007进行数据处理时,有时需要对一些行或列进行隐藏和取消隐藏操作。这一功能不仅可以帮助我们更好地管理数据,也能使工作表看起来更加整洁。本文将...
  • 2024-11-26 19:21:57

    1

  • 如何快速将EXCEL不同格式的日期统一格式
  • 在日常办公过程中,数字化管理越来越成为必不可少的一部分,而Excel作为一种广泛使用的电子表格工具,常常被用于记录和分析各种数据。在这些数据中,日期信息的处理尤...
  • 2024-11-26 19:21:22

    1

  • 如何快速删除Excel空行
  • 在使用Excel进行数据处理时,常常会遇到空行的问题。这些空行不仅占用空间,还可能影响数据分析的准确性和工作表的美观。因此,学习如何快速删除Excel中的空行是...
  • 2024-11-26 19:20:46

    1

  • 如何批量更改同一个excel里的几个工作表
  • 在工作中,使用Excel进行数据管理和分析是非常常见的需求。当我们在同一个Excel文件中有多个工作表时,批量更改同一个Excel里的几个工作表就显得尤为重要。...
  • 2024-11-26 19:18:03

    1

  • 如何打印出excel工作表的网格线
  • 在使用Excel进行数据处理时,网格线是非常重要的视觉元素,它可以帮助我们更清晰地查看和区分不同的数据区域。虽然Excel默认会显示网格线,但在打印工作表时,许...
  • 2024-11-26 19:17:23

    1

  • 如何打印excel中的批注
  • Excel是一个非常强大的工具,不仅可以用于数据分析、统计,还可以添加批注来提供更多的上下文信息。但在实际工作中,我们有时需要将这些批注打印出来,以便于与他人分...
  • 2024-11-26 19:16:42

    1